Bulgaria's Foreign Ministry issues safety recommendations to Bulgarian citizens in the Middle East

Photo: BTA

The Ministry of Foreign Affairs calls on Bulgarian citizens located in the Middle East region and in particular on the territory of the Republic of Iraq, the Kingdom of Bahrain, the United Arab Emirates and Saudi Arabia to strictly adhere to the security instructions of the local authorities, as well as to regularly inform themselves about the situation following the tension that has arisen in the region.


Bulgarian nationals there should avoid places that are heavily visited and where events related to the gathering of large numbers of people are held, the Ministry of Foreign Affairs warns.

They call on Bulgarian citizens to contact the diplomatic missions of the Republic of Bulgaria in the respective country and to inform about their location and planned duration of their stay.
